Key Responsibilities and Accountabilities:
Demonstrate experience in translational medicine for radiotracers and radioconjugates including biomarker strategy to support first-in-human and early-phase clinical development imaging endpoints and clinical implementation.
Deliver biomarkers for clinical studies based on the best available science and technologies.
Youll generate disease linkage data to guide indication selection and targeted patient populations.
Measuring target engagement reliably and quantifiably to inform clinical decisions for selecting therapeutically relevant doses and schedules.
You will have an understanding of key cancer pathway interactions and feedback mechanisms in clinical samples to guide rational drug combinations.
Youll define novel mechanisms of resistance targeted therapies by studying tumors and other clinical samples at relapse.
